Output 876af6831784b65e28133cd3374c259fdc824658c07fb5e18ba7d363249036ea:0

value
51887
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9608330c1ef0f9318952285ddec9ee7bdeecf833e428a7f98f638ab1439f4c59
address
bc1pjcyrxrq77runrz2j9pwaaj0w000we7pnus5207v0vw9tzsulf3vsx6clmw
transaction
876af6831784b65e28133cd3374c259fdc824658c07fb5e18ba7d363249036ea
confirmations
82239
spent
true